Applied Health Sciences

The Division of Applied Health Sciences (DAHS) is the administrative home of University members of the Institute of Applied Health Sciences, which conducts population-based research into the need for, access to, evaluation of, and efficient delivery of healthcare.

There is critical mass in systematic reviewing, epidemiology, health economics, large-scale multi-centre clinical trials, health technology assessment, qualitative research and health service research. This environment enables its researchers to conduct multidisciplinary work to the highest of standards, regardless of their base. Many individuals are members of, or referees for, prestigious grant giving bodies such as the Medical Research Council, Scottish Chief Scientist Office, Health Technology Assessment panels, Wellcome Trust and other major medical charities. They also contribute to policy development bodies, are frequently external examiners or assessors for research and health organizations and are peer reviewers for national and international scientific journals.
